    Getting There

    Car

    To reach Lange Brücke located at Markt 26, 2770 Gutenstein by car, take the A2 motorway from Vienna. Exit at 'Gutenstein' and follow the B18 road towards Gutenstein. Continue straight on B18 for about 10 km until you reach the town center of Gutenstein. Once you arrive, look for Markt street, where Lange Brücke is located. Parking is available nearby, but be aware of any local parking fees that may apply.

    Public Transportation

    If you prefer public transportation, start by taking a train from Vienna to Gutenstein. Trains to Gutenstein leave from the main station (Wien Hauptbahnhof) and typically take about 1 hour. Upon arriving at Gutenstein train station, you can either walk (approximately 20 minutes) or take a local bus that services the area to reach Markt 26. Check the local bus schedule for times, as they may vary. Bus tickets usually cost around €2.50.

    Walking

    If you are already in Gutenstein and want to walk to Lange Brücke, head towards the town center from your current location. Depending on where you are, it should take around 10-20 minutes. Follow the signs to Markt street, which will lead you directly to Lange Brücke at Markt 26.

    Discover more about Lange Brücke

    Lange Brücke, located in the charming town of Gutenstein, Austria, is a stunning tourist attraction that captivates visitors with its architectural beauty and serene surroundings. This picturesque bridge spans the scenic landscape, offering breathtaking views that are particularly enchanting during sunrise and sunset. As you walk across the bridge, you'll find yourself surrounded by lush greenery and the gentle sounds of nature, making it an ideal spot for photography and relaxation. Tourists often describe the experience as a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of everyday life. The bridge is not just a functional structure; it is also a historical landmark that reflects the rich cultural heritage of the region. With its well-preserved design, Lange Brücke serves as a reminder of the town's past and its connection to the surrounding landscape. The area around the bridge is perfect for leisurely walks, picnics, or simply enjoying the fresh Alpine air. Many visitors enjoy capturing the beauty of the bridge against the backdrop of the stunning mountains, making it a must-visit for photographers and nature lovers alike. In addition to its natural beauty, Lange Brücke is conveniently located near various local attractions, allowing visitors to explore the quaint town of Gutenstein further. Whether you are a history buff, a nature enthusiast, or just looking for a charming spot to relax, Lange Brücke offers a unique experience that enriches your visit to this delightful area of Austria.
